20:15, Sat.1, Jim Button and Lukas the Engine Driver, adventure film

Jim Button (Solomon Gordon), his friend Lukas the engine driver (Henning Baum) and the steam locomotive Emma leave the small island of Lummerland and set off on an adventurous journey. Their path leads them to the realm of the Emperor of Mandala (Kao Chenmin) and on the exciting search for his kidnapped daughter Li Si (Leighanne Esperanzate). Together they venture into the city of dragons to save the princess and solve the mysterious riddle of Jim’s origins.

8:15 p.m., ZDF, Erzgebirge Crime – The Last Bite, Crime

Judge Drösser is fatally shot in his hunting grounds. Known for his harsh sentences and his closeness to the powerful, Commissioner Winkler (Kai Scheve) and colleague Szabo (Lara Mandoki) quickly realized that many had a reason to take revenge on him. Drösser was shot with a historical muzzle loader, which gave rise to the rumor that the legendary Karl Stülpner – the “Robin Hood of the Ore Mountains” – had risen to once again fight against oppression and injustice.

21:00, RTL, Passenger 23 – Lost at Sea, Thriller

Police psychologist Martin Schwartz (Lucas Gregorowicz) lost his wife and son years ago during a cruise ship trip – no one knows exactly what happened. Now he is called back to the transatlantic liner on which the accident occurred. There are new clues that could shed light on the matter. Although he never wanted to board a ship again, Martin must act when a girl who disappeared weeks ago reappears – carrying his son’s teddy bear with her.

20:15, VOX, The High Note – Believe in your dream, Drama

Maggie (Dakota Johnson) works hard as an assistant to the world-famous pop diva Grace Davis (Tracee Ellis Ross), but secretly she dreams of making a name for herself as a music producer in Hollywood. Her breakthrough seems to be within reach when Grace’s manager gives her the job of producing the new comeback album. Maggie throws herself into the work full of enthusiasm, but runs into conflicts with Grace.

8:15 p.m., ZDFneo, Lakeview Terrace, thriller drama

Chris (Patrick Wilson) and his black wife Lisa (Kerry Washington) find a new home in Lakeview Terrace, California. But their happiness is quickly clouded. An extremely conservative neighbor makes life difficult for them because of their different skin colors: the black police officer Abel Turner (Samuel L. Jackson), the self-appointed guardian of the community, harasses the couple. As bush fires roll toward the city, the conflict escalates.
